Formal Ways to Say “Poor Economy”

When discussing the economic condition formally, it is crucial to use appropriate and professional language. Here are some formal phrases and terms you can use to express a poor economy:

1. Economic Downturn: This phrase emphasizes a general decline in economic activity and is widely used in formal settings. For example: “The country is facing an economic downturn due to decreased consumer spending.”

2. Economic Recession: This term refers to a significant decline in economic growth, often indicated by a negative GDP growth rate over a sustained period. For example: “The nation is bracing for an economic recession following the stock market crash.”

3. Financial Crisis: This phrase is used to describe a severe disruption in the financial system, resulting in a decline in economic stability. For example: “The recent banking collapse has led to a financial crisis and a poor economy.”

Informal Ways to Say “Poor Economy”

When discussing the economic condition informally, you can use more colloquial phrases to convey the idea of a poor economy. Here are some examples:

1. Tough Times: This phrase is commonly used to describe a difficult economic situation. For example: “Many families are struggling to make ends meet during these tough times.”

2. Economic Slump: This term refers to a period of reduced economic growth or a temporary decline in economic performance. For example: “The city experienced an economic slump after the closure of its largest industry.”

3. Financial Struggles: This phrase focuses on the challenges individuals or businesses face due to a poor economy. For example: “Small businesses are facing significant financial struggles due to the ongoing economic downturn.”
